Diomedus Posted December 15, 2013 Share Posted December 15, 2013 So, is superior tetsu better than bandos armor? I just got 90 smithing and am wondering whether or not to make a set for me or sell it. War is not about who's right, it's about who's left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Quyneax Posted December 16, 2013 Share Posted December 16, 2013 No. Superior Tetsu is better when primarily tanking; Bandos is better when primarily dpsing. Torva and Malevolent armour are again better everywhere. It can be hard to tell when you want which armour. Generally, for slayer you'll want Bandos, for bosses Tetsu.
